+* Clock bindings for Freescale i.MX27
+
+Required properties:
+- compatible: Should be "fsl,imx27-ccm"
+- reg: Address and length of the register set
+- interrupts: Should contain CCM interrupt
+- #clock-cells: Should be <1>
+
+The clock consumer should specify the desired clock by having the clock
+ID in its "clocks" phandle cell. See include/dt-bindings/clock/imx27-clock.h
+for the full list of i.MX27 clock IDs.
+
+Examples:
+       clks: ccm@10027000{
+               compatible = "fsl,imx27-ccm";
+               reg = <0x10027000 0x1000>;
+               #clock-cells = <1>;
+       };
+
+       uart1: serial@1000a000 {
+               compatible = "fsl,imx27-uart", "fsl,imx21-uart";
+               reg = <0x1000a000 0x1000>;
+               interrupts = <20>;
+               clocks = <&clks IMX27_CLK_UART1_IPG_GATE>,
+                        <&clks IMX27_CLK_PER1_GATE>;
+               clock-names = "ipg", "per";
+               status = "disabled";
+       };
